Ambad City Population - Jalna, Maharashtra

Ambad (MCI) is a City and Muncipal Council located in Ambad Taluka of Jalna district in Maharashtra. Ambad city has 6174 housholds and town is divided into 17 wards. Ambad city elections are held of every 5 years to elect representative of each ward.

As per the Census India 2011, Ambad city has population of 31553 of which 15950 are males and 15603 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 4765 which is 15.1% of total population.

The sex-ratio of Ambad city is around 978 compared to 929 which is average of Maharashtra state. The literacy rate of Ambad city is 65.78% out of which 70.92% males are literate and 60.51% females are literate. There are 10.74% Scheduled Caste (SC) and 1.77%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Ambad city.

Ambad Religion Population

DescriptionPopulationPercentage
Total31553100%
Hindu1969762.43%
Muslim798325.3%
Buddhist25278.01%
Jain9473%
Religion not stated2180.69%
Christian1120.35%
Other religions and persuasions380.12%
Sikh310.1%
